Mapusa deputy collector summons two women victims of abuse, for being “public nuisances”

Summons based on complaints by Mapusa police that the women were “disturbing peace”; one woman was regularly beaten by husband and attacked with a knife; the other is the Camurlim victim of rape and torture; assailants of both women are free and at peace

PANJIM: We are sorry to bring you such news on a Sunday morning. The Mapusa police have struck once again. A married woman who had complained against the constant verbal and physical abuses of her husband, has been summoned by the deputy collector, on a complaint by the Mapusa police, for being a “public nuisance” and sign a bond of good behavior. The errant husband, who had attacked his wife and her brothers’ with a knife, after she had filed a complaint (which was, as per tradition of the Mapusa police, not registered) roams free. The Mapusa police station, is headed by Police Inspector Tushar Vernekar
While the wife will appear before the deputy collector on October 7 to sign a bond of good behavior, the husband who has taken away all her important papers including her voter card, does not even face a charge of attacking his wife and her brothers with a knife. The brothers in turn have not to interfere in the case between a husband and wife. 
But the victim wife will have another victim going through the same ordeal of being summoned for breaching peace, while her alleged rapist and accomplices are untouched. This woman from Camurlim-her story of her neighbours stuffing chilli power into her vagina, known due to Herald’s efforts at not taking itself off this story, has been summoned apparently because she “is a public nuisance and disturbing the peace”. Her assailants, arrested after Herald’s continuous reportage were later freed.  A chapter case has been filed against this single mother, who was beaten regularly for months culminating in the incident where she was stripped, beaten and chilly powder stuffed in her. She will appear before the deputy collector a week, after the victim mentioned above.
Both of them live, under what is becoming a notorious police jurisdiction of Mapusa, where rapists and brutal husbands  have no restrictions while their victims, including a wife, are labelled as “public nuisances”.
